Creating a PDF file to put on wikiPDF files are best to put on the web because a PDF file saves the exact way the file looks (fonts, images, etc) so your audience sees the same thing you do. To turn a file into a PDF (.doc, .ppt, etc)Go to FILE  PRINTChange printer to ADOBE 9.0 PDFClick PRINT and choose where tosave your PDF file
Uploading PDF file to wikiDecide where PDF file should goGo into EDIT mode and place cursorClick FILE               on editor barChoose from files listed or to upload a new file, click  Navigate to file and click to upload.
